Lessie is a diminutive form of Elizabeth, which originates from the Hebrew name Elisheva meaning 'God is my oath' or 'consecrated to God.' Historically, Elizabeth has been a popular biblical name, and Lessie evolved as a sweet, affectionate nickname mostly used in English-speaking regions during the 19th and early 20th centuries. It carries the same spiritual significance tied to faith and devotion.

Cultural Significance of Lessie

Lessie, though less common today, was a popular affectionate form of Elizabeth in English-speaking cultures during the Victorian and Edwardian eras. Elizabeth's biblical roots made it widely used among Christian families, symbolizing faith and devotion. Lessie represents a tender, intimate form of this venerable name, often used within families to convey warmth and closeness. It is sometimes found in southern U.S. communities and Scottish heritage as a gentle variant.

Lessie Name Popularity in 2025

In contemporary times, Lessie is a rare but charming choice for parents seeking a vintage or old-fashioned name with biblical roots. Its rarity makes it stand out, offering a unique alternative to the more common Elizabeth or Leslie. Trendy parents who appreciate historical names with soft, feminine sounds might choose Lessie for its sweetness and spiritual meaning. It is not currently ranked in major baby name popularity charts but enjoys niche appeal in vintage revival circles.
